Balboa Park is San Diego's grand cultural park, packed with gardens, architecture, museums, and walkable plazas worth lingering in.
Historic Gaslamp Quarter offers Victorian-era streets, nightlife energy, and preserved downtown architecture for an atmospheric walk.
Dramatic seaside cliffs and walking paths in La Jolla, famous for waves, sea lions, and sweeping Pacific views.
A San Diego staple: grilled fish in a soft tortilla with cabbage, crema, and salsa. Popularized by Baja influence and coastal seafood culture.
French fries, carne asada, cheese, guacamole, and crema wrapped in a flour tortilla. A late-night local favorite born in San Diego taquerias.
Fresh local sea urchin served raw, prized for its rich, buttery taste. It reflects San Diego's access to Pacific seafood and sushi culture.

San Diego is pricey for US travel, with higher hotel rates, dining, and parking than many cities, though casual food and buses stay manageable.
Tip 18-20% at restaurants, 15-20% for taxis or rideshares, and $1-2 for coffee drinks or small cafe orders.
